summaryrefslogtreecommitdiff
path: root/dragonbox/Pkgfile
blob: 09d50ee254eb4ef020fbb0086ac830c9abe65d4b (plain)
    1 # Description: a float-to-string conversion algorithm based on Schubfach
    2 # URL: https://github.com/jk-jeon/dragonbox
    3 # Maintainer: Tim Biermann, tbier at posteo dot de
    4 # Depends on: cmake ninja
    5 
    6 name=dragonbox
    7 version=1.1.3
    8 release=1
    9 source=(https://github.com/jk-jeon/dragonbox/archive/$version/$name-$version.tar.gz
   10   include.patch)
   11 
   12 build() {
   13   patch -Np1 -d $name-$version -i $SRC/include.patch
   14 
   15   cmake -S $name-$version -B build -G Ninja \
   16     -D CMAKE_INSTALL_PREFIX=/usr \
   17     -D CMAKE_INSTALL_LIBDIR=lib \
   18     -Wno-dev
   19 
   20   cmake --build build
   21   DESTDIR=$PKG cmake --install build
   22 }

Generated by cgit